This leads to a lockdep > splat because the console driver will acquire a sleeping lock > and the caller may already hold a spinning lock. This is noticed > by lockdep on !PREEMPT_RT configurations because it will lead to > a problem on PREEMPT_RT. > > However, on PREEMPT_RT the printing path from atomic context is > always avoided and the console driver is always invoked from a > dedicated thread. Thus the lockdep splat on !PREEMPT_RT is a > false positive. > > For !PREEMPT_RT override the lock-context before invoking the > console driver to avoid the false positive. > > Do not override the lock-context for PREEMPT_RT in order to > allow lockdep to catch any real locking context issues related > to the write callback usage.
